Spotify in the US

Looks like Spotify is finally getting ready to launch in the US, it's taking them longer than they thought. My brother introduced me to Spotify quite a while back in Europe. They have over 10mm subscribers of which 750k are paying customers @10 euros a month. Let's see how they do in the US.
